What will the weather in Macerata Feltria be like during my vacation?
July and August are typically the warmest months in Macerata Feltria when the average temp is 74°F. January and February are the coldest months when the average temperature is 47°F. May and November are the months with the most rain.

  • Sassocorvaro FortressOpens in a new window – Step back in time at the historic Sassocorvaro Fortress. Wander through its ancient walls and discover the rich history that shaped the region. The fortress offers breathtaking vistas of the landscape, making it an ideal spot for photography enthusiasts. Don’t forget to explore the fascinating features of this well-preserved structure.
  • Museo della Civilta ContadinaOpens in a new window – Dive into the agricultural heritage of the Marche region at the Museo della Civilta Contadina. This museum showcases traditional farming tools and practices, providing insights into rural life. Engage with the exhibits that highlight the importance of agriculture in shaping local culture and community.

Best time to go to Macerata Feltria

Macerata Feltria exper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 44.8°F (7.1°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 77.4°F (25.2°C). May t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Macerata Feltria are April, July, and August,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by no to light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
